Plumbing Business Tips:

As a plumbing business owner, providing excellent service while effectively managing your operations is key to success. Here are some essential tips to help you thrive:

Invest in Training and Certification: Keep your skills up-to-date by investing in regular training and certification programs. Plumbing technology evolves, and staying abreast of the latest advancements ensures you can handle any job efficiently and effectively.

Prioritize Customer Service: Exceptional customer service can set you apart from competitors. Be responsive to inquiries, arrive promptly for appointments, and communicate clearly with clients throughout the service process. Building trust and rapport with customers can lead to repeat business and referrals.

Maintain Transparent Pricing: Avoid surprises for your customers by providing transparent pricing upfront. Clearly outline your rates for different services and any potential additional costs. Honesty and transparency in pricing build trust and credibility with your clientele.

Embrace Technology: Leverage technology to streamline your business operations. Utilize scheduling software to manage appointments, invoicing systems for seamless transactions, and digital marketing tools to reach a wider audience.

Network and Collaborate: Build relationships with other professionals in related industries, such as contractors or real estate agents. Collaborating with complementary businesses can lead to referrals and mutually beneficial partnerships.

Plumbing SEO:

In the digital era, having a strong online presence is essential for the success of any business, including plumbing companies. Implementing effective SEO strategies can help improve your visibility online and attract more potential customers. Here are some tips to boost your Plumbing SEO:

  • Keyword Optimization: Identify relevant keywords and phrases that potential customers might use when searching for plumbing services. Incorporate these keywords naturally into your website content, including titles, headings, meta descriptions, and throughout your website copy.
  • Local SEO: Target local keywords to attract customers in your service area. Claim your Google My Business listing and ensure that your business information, including name, address, and phone number, is accurate and consistent across all online platforms.
  • Quality Content: Create informative and engaging content that addresses common plumbing issues, provides DIY tips, or offers insights into industry trends. Publishing high-quality content not only attracts visitors to your website but also establishes your authority and expertise in the field.
  • Mobile Optimization: With more people using mobile devices to search for local businesses, optimizing your website for mobile is crucial. Ensure that your site is mobile-friendly, loads quickly, and offers a seamless user experience across all devices.
  • Link Building: Build backlinks from reputable websites within the plumbing industry or local community. Guest posting on relevant blogs, participating in local business directories, and engaging with industry influencers can help improve your website’s authority and search engine rankings.

GDPR Compliance:

With data privacy becoming increasingly important, especially with the enforcement of regulations like G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ation), plumbing businesses need to prioritize the protection of customer data. Here are some steps to ensure GDPR Compliance:

  1. Understand GDPR Requirements: Familiarize yourself with the key principles and requirements of GDPR, including obtaining explicit consent from individuals before collecting their data, ensuring data security measures are in place, and providing individuals with control over their data.
  2. Review Data Collection Practices: Audit your data collection processes to ensure compliance with GDPR. Only collect necessary data for specified purposes, and ensure that individuals are aware of how their data will be used.
  3. Update Privacy Policies: Review and update your privacy policies to align with GDPR requirements. Clearly outline how you collect, store, and process personal data, as well as individuals’ rights regarding their data.
  4. Secure Data Storage: Implement robust security measures to protect customer data from unauthorized access, disclosure, or misuse. Use encryption, firewalls, and access controls to safeguard sensitive information.
  5. Train Staff: Educate your staff on GDPR and the importance of data protection. Ensure that they understand their responsibilities regarding data handling and privacy compliance.
